After saving the GFX-BOOT.GFX file, copy it to the root directory of your bootable USB drive or hard drive partition (e.g., C:\ or D:\ ). To apply the new menu, you must edit the menu.lst file of your GRUB4DOS bootloader.

is a powerful Windows-based desktop utility designed to modify, stylize, and brand the graphical boot menus of multi-boot storage devices. System administrators and custom PC builders use it to personalize the underlying GFXBoot graphical themes used by legacy bootloaders like GRUB4DOS, Syslinux, and multi-boot tools like Easy2Boot . gfx boot customizer 1006 106 install
